Bitcoin rose by 14% in April, Ethereum falls for the fifth month in a row

🪙 $BTC finished April with a gain of +14.08% — after two months of decline

💎 $ETH went back into the negative: -1.56% for the month

📈 For Bitcoin, April is traditionally bullish — 8 "green" closes in its entire history. The asset was supported by:

🟢 institutional purchases

🟢 a surge in interest in BTC-ETF

🟢 the largest weekly influx of capital to funds since November 2024 (April 21–25)

🗣 Coinbase Institutional Strategy Head John D’Agostino:

"Institutional interest is the main driver of demand for ETFs and the growth of Bitcoin itself"

💬 Currently, BTC is trading at around $95,000, Ethereum is in the negative zone, closing its fifth red month in a row.

📊 Unlike BTC, April has more often brought growth for ETH — but not this year.
